Lettuce (scientific name Lactuca sativa) is quick to plant, and simple to harvest. WebMar 24, 2024 · Use plain running water to wash leafy greens and other produce. Kitchen vinegar and lemon juice may be used, but CDC is not aware of studies that show vinegar or lemon juice are any better than plain running water. Do not wash leafy greens or other produce with soap, detergent, or produce wash. WebLettuce needs soil that is loose, cool, and well-draining. You can amend your soil with compost to add the nutrients your plants need while also helping the soil drain better. WebApr 8, 2024 · Well-drained, sandy-loam soils with adequate organic matter are best to grow lettuce. Heavy clay or shale-based soils can be amended with well-rotted manures, compost or a cover crop.
